Description

The TWA FB-04 Chorus pedal is a versatile addition to any guitarist's pedalboard, offering rich, lush modulation that brings your sound to life. With its analog circuitry, this pedal delivers a warm and organic tone that digital models often struggle to reproduce. The FB-04 is designed for both subtle shimmer and deep, swirling choruses, making it suitable for a wide range of musical styles from jazz to rock. Its intuitive controls allow for precise adjustments to depth, rate, and mix, ensuring you can dial in the perfect sound with ease.

This pedal is not just about great sound; it's also built for durability, featuring a rugged chassis that can withstand the rigors of live performance. The true bypass switching ensures your tone remains pristine when the pedal is not in use, eliminating any unwanted noise. Whether you're crafting a classic chorus effect or experimenting with new textures, the TWA FB-04 Chorus offers the flexibility and reliability that musicians demand.

For those looking to expand their sonic palette, the FB-04 also integrates seamlessly with other effects pedals, maintaining signal integrity. This makes it an excellent choice for both studio sessions and live gigs.

FAQs

What type of power supply does the TWA FB-04 Chorus require?

The TWA FB-04 Chorus requires a standard 9V DC power supply, commonly used with many guitar pedals.

Can the TWA FB-04 Chorus be used with a bass guitar?

Yes, the TWA FB-04 Chorus can be used with a bass guitar, providing rich, lush chorus effects suitable for both guitar and bass applications.

How does the TWA FB-04 Chorus differ from other chorus pedals?

The TWA FB-04 Chorus offers a unique sonic character with its proprietary circuit design, providing a warm and organic modulation that stands out from typical chorus pedals.

Is the TWA FB-04 Chorus true bypass?

Yes, the TWA FB-04 Chorus features true bypass switching, ensuring that your guitar signal remains uncolored when the pedal is not in use.

What are the main control options on the TWA FB-04 Chorus?

The TWA FB-04 Chorus includes controls for Depth, Rate, and Level, allowing you to fine-tune the intensity and speed of the chorus effect to suit your playing style.

Review: TWA Fly Boys Effect Pedals by Godlyke | Guitar World

guitarworld.com

The TWA FB-04 Chorus offers a warmer, mellower sound perfect for those looking to replace an older, finicky chorus pedal in their setup. With knobs for Level, Rate, and Depth, it provides a straightforward interface. The pedal's compact and lightweight design is a boon for musicians with limited pedalboard space, though its light weight may cause it to shift when stepped on, suggesting the need to secure it with Velcro. While the pedal delivers a satisfying sound, especially on a Jaguar with P90s for a Cobain-esque vibe, the lack of a 9-volt power supply could be a drawback for some.
